    Attorneys for Asbestos Exposure

    From the 1930s to the 1970s, asbestos was widely used in construction materials. It was used in pipe insulation and fireproofing, as well as cements, plasters and breaks, and much more. Exposure to this toxic material could cause serious medical conditions, such as mesothelioma, as well as other respiratory illnesses.

    A qualified New York mesothelioma lawyer can assist victims to seek compensation from the businesses responsible for their exposure. It is crucial to select the right lawyer when filing this type of claim.

    Look for a Specialist

    Asbest fibers can be inhaled when they are mined and processed. This can lead to mesothelioma, lung cancer, and asbestosis. People who are exposed to the mineral have higher risk of exposure than other workers, but even those who don't deal with it directly may breathe it in. This kind of exposure, called secondary exposure, can affect anyone around the worker's contaminated clothes or equipment. This includes relatives that wash the uniforms of the worker as well as anyone living in the same house. It can also happen on military bases as well as on ships where workers wear the same clothing for extended periods of time.

    Asbestos can pose a risk for people who work in shipyards, construction and mills and also in mining, insulation, and other industries. This was especially the case in the United States from the 1950s to the 1990s. Workers were exposed to asbestos when old buildings were demolished or renovated, and when damaged building materials. Even these days, the demolition and remodeling in older buildings can release asbestos into the air.

    It could take some period of time between exposure to asbestos and the development of mesothelioma, or other symptoms. If you suspect that you may be suffering from a disease related to asbestos or have been exposed to asbestos law it is essential to speak with your doctor.

    Your doctor will examine your lungs, and ask you about any asbestos-related work history. If they suspect you are suffering from an asbestos-related illness, they could refer you to a specialist for further tests. asbestos lawyer-related diseases can be identified by chest X-rays or CT scans. However, they might not show up in these tests.

    These conditions can affect the lungs, heart and abdomen. It is rare that mesothelioma develops in the brain.

    Some experts believe that the best method of preventing asbestos exposure is to avoid dust, not smoke and not work in any industry that could use it. Some experts believe that this is not possible and that individuals should be checked regularly for any asbestos-related illnesses.

    Search for a firm that is a national firm

    Asbestos was utilized in a variety of industries prior to when it was discovered to be dangerous. Asbestos, a natural material is able to release microscopic fibers when disturbed. These fibres can be inhaled or consumed. This can lead to various medical conditions, including mesothelioma and lung cancer. Employers in asbestos-related industries are at an increased chance of developing these diseases, but so are those who lived in homes or schools that were contaminated with asbestos.

    It is crucial that asbestos victims find the most suitable lawyer to represent them in a asbestos lawsuit. Attorneys who specialize in asbestos-related diseases like mesothelioma and other asbestos-related illnesses possess the knowledge, skills and experience required to build a successful claim. They also have the experience and relationships to find the most appropriate defendants.

    An experienced attorney will evaluate your specific asbestos exposure to determine what compensation you might be eligible for. You could be entitled to compensation if asbestos was discovered in your home, or if you were exposed to asbestos at work.

    Additionally, a skilled New York attorney will help you determine the type of legal action that would be the most appropriate for your situation. You could file a personal injury suit or wrongful death suit based on where and how you were injured.

    The location of the asbestos exposure is an important factor in determining the value of the case. However, there are other factors which also play a part. The extent of your exposure, the amount of exposure, and the identity of the responsible parties are all vital in determining the amount of your settlement.

    Report Your Suspicion to Your Employer

    Asbestos, a fibrous material that is used in numerous industrial applications because of its heat resistance as well as its flexibility and strength. However, asbestos can cause serious health problems like mesothelioma or lung cancer. These conditions can be painful, debilitating and even fatal. Anyone who has been exposed to asbestos may be entitled to compensation. A successful lawsuit may cover medical expenses, lost wages, homecare expenses, and other expenses.

    People who have come in contact with asbestos must immediately notify the health professional of any symptoms. Construction workers are particularly at risk, as they are frequently exposed to asbestos while renovating older buildings. These structures were built before asbestos was discovered as a carcinogen, and may contain dangerous levels of the substance.

    Exposure to asbestos can cause numerous diseases, and the signs of these ailments generally do not manifest until 25 to 50 years following the exposure. Anyone who has been exposed to asbestos should visit their physician regularly for health checks. This is the best method to avoid the development of asbestos-related diseases or to recognize early warning signs.

    Certain people are more susceptible to asbestos exposure than others. For instance, Navy veterans may have been exposed to asbestos during their time on ships and in other military facilities. Asbestos is also found in workers at shipyards and heating systems, construction or automobile industry.

    Different agencies have their own guidelines and laws that employers must adhere to when it comes to asbestos in the workplace. If you believe that your employer isn't adhering to the standards and regulations, you can contact the Occupational Safety and Health Administration (OSHA) for more information or to schedule an inspection.

    Some veterans who served in the United States Armed Forces are also eligible for disability compensation. Veterans who qualify may file a claim for benefits relating to asbestos exposure while serving in the VA.

    If you've been diagnosed with an asbestos-related condition it is essential to speak with a New York mesothelioma attorney as early as you can. A lawyer can help determine whether you are entitled to a financial settlement or verdict for your suffering.

    Claim Your Claim

    Your lawyer will collect your medical history and employment records to create a timeline of your exposure to asbestos. They will then construct your case by gathering evidence to prove that you were exposed to asbestos and the exposure caused you harm. They will send every defendant a copy of your complaint and they will be given 30 days to respond. Defendants will often deny their liability and may even attempt to blame someone else. This is why you need a team of attorneys who knows how to handle these claims.

    Once they have all the necessary documents the attorney will start the asbestos lawsuit. They will file the suit in the state court that is the most suitable for your case. In this time, attorneys will gather evidence and conduct discovery, where they share information with the opposing party about the case. They also will argue your case in trial if you decide to go to trial. The majority of cases are settled through asbestos settlements.

    It is important to hire an expert in asbestos because asbestos litigation is distinct from other personal injury claims. They have access to a database that reveals to patients the asbestos products they used in their work. This helps patients to identify the products that were the cause of their exposure.

    They also know which companies are responsible for your exposure. This includes the manufacturers of asbestos-containing items that you handled, and the owners of buildings that contain asbestos. They can also file claims with multiple asbestos trust funds if you were exposed to more than one company's asbestos-contaminated products.

    If you or someone you love have been diagnosed with mesothelioma, lung cancer, or another asbestos-related illness, you need to act fast. The statutes of limitation differ depending on the jurisdiction, and you only have a limited amount of time to file an asbestos claim.
